#14F875 Hex Color Code

#14F875

The Hexadecimal Color #14F875 is a contrast shade of Spring Green. #14F875 RGB value is rgb(20, 248, 117). RGB Color Model of #14F875 consists of 7% red, 97% green and 45% blue. HSL color Mode of #14F875 has 146°(degrees) Hue, 94% Saturation and 53% Lightness. #14F875 color has an wavelength of 528.07407n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#14F875 is #33FF99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#14F875 is #1F7. The Closest Color to #14F875 is #00FF7F. Official Name of #14F875 Hex Code is Spring Green.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#14F875 is 92 Cyan 0 Magenta 53 Yellow 3 Black and #14F875 CMY is 92, 0, 53.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#14F875 is hsl(146,94,53,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(146, 92, 97).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#14F875 is 37.06, 68.56, 28.11.
Hex8 Value of #14F875 is #14F875FF. Decimal Value of #14F875 is 1374325 and Octal Value of #14F875 is 5174165. Binary Value of #14F875 is 10100, 11111000, 1110101 and Android of #14F875 is 4279564405 / 0xff14f875.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#14F875 is 0.277, 0.513, 0.513 and YIQ Color Space of #14F875 is 164.894, -93.7749, -88.9892.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#14F875 is 52.05, 90.48, 28.69.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#14F875 is 86.29, -75.61, 49.01.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#14F875 is 86.29, -77.3, 76.62.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#14F875 is 86.29, 90.1, 147.05. Hunter Lab variable of #14F875 is 82.8, -65.01, 37.83.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#14F875

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
